Exemple #1
0
        public void ListEnvioTest()
        {
            _envioRepository.Setup(repo => repo.List())
            .Returns(
                () =>
            {
                IList <EnvioDTO> listado = new List <EnvioDTO>();
                listado.Add(new EnvioDTO {
                    EnvioId = 1, Estado = 0, FechaEntrega = DateTime.Now, DestinatarioId = 1
                });
                listado.Add(new EnvioDTO {
                    EnvioId = 2, Estado = 0, FechaEntrega = DateTime.Now, DestinatarioId = 1
                });
                return(listado);
            }
                );
            IList <EnvioDTO> lista = sut.List();

            Assert.AreEqual(2, lista.Count);
            _envioRepository.Verify(repo => repo.List(), Times.Once());
        }
Exemple #2
0
 // GET api/envio
 public IEnumerable <EnvioDTO> Get()
 {
     return(_envioService.List());
 }